It's absolutely a mouthful of a word. It's actually simply an expensive term for composting with worms. Essentially, worms consume organic matter, absorb it, and poop it out. This poop (additionally called worm castings) is your finished compost! There are several advantages of vermicomposting. The one that stands out the most is: it's great for people that live in tiny houses or for those who don't have accessibility to an outside room.


Put it into the back of your closet, under a table, or even in a cabinet. The composting worms in fact like it when it's dark, so you can make it work simply around anywhere in your home.

If you're thinking of making your own worm composting bin, it can be as straightforward as utilizing a plastic lug container.


Line your bottom-most tray with a sheet of paper to guarantee no worms can make their method out of the worm composting bin. Place the bed linens into your worm container. Include you red wriggler worms. Prior to adding food scraps or putting the lid on, provide the worms regarding 20 mins to delve into the bed linens.

Include your food scraps and cover them with the bedding. Cover your worm container and store it in an amazing place. Feed your worms 2-3 times a week. Mix the food scraps into the bed linen so they get hidden under the surface of the bed linens. This will certainly avoid any kind of fruit flies or unwanted parasites from entering your compost.


The worms are able to consume smaller sized items faster than bigger pieces. The worms take pleasure in a little rotten food, as opposed to fresh food, so keep your food in the fridge as opposed to the fridge freezer (if you have the fridge space)When it's time to feed your wrigglers, make certain your food scraps are at room temperature level.


Unless you have actually made your own worm container system, the majority of worm containers have a couple of trays (typically 3). These openings allow the composting worms to move in between the trays, and for excess dampness to leak to the bottom.


Once they have actually eaten every little thing in their very first tray and moved to the next tray, you can collect the completed compost. This is the procedure of composting with worms! Use distilled or boiled water when making your bedding Do not place your worm container in extreme temperature levels. They will die!! You always intend to have them in an area temperature level setting, so placing them outside in the hot summer season or chilly winter is a negative concept - compost worms.

Let them do their thing. When including click this paper to your bed linen, adhere to points like paper, bathroom tissue rolls, paper web link towel rolls, egg cartons, and computer paper. Make sure there's no adhesive on the paper, and keep away from paper that has polymers, plastic, hefty inks, or dyes in it.

You can feed them as low as when a week, and you can likewise go 2-3 weeks without feeding them (as an example, if you vanish vacationing) - compost worms. The amazing aspect of worms is that they self-regulate, so if there's much less food to walk around, the worms will reduce their population accordingly
